CHELTENHAM : USA - PA

*Location:

   St.Paul's Episcopal Church
   York & Ashbourne Roads
   Elkins Park, Pennsylvania, USA
   LL: N 40.07149, W 73.13333

*Remarks:

   Elkins Park was formerly part of
   Cheltenham.
   Bells sold in 1960s; buyer unknown.

*Technical data:

   Chime-sized instrument or collection, no longer in existence (defunct), of 10 bells
   Pitch of heaviest bell is D  in the middle octave
   Keyboard range:     ----  /    ----  
   Transposition is unknown
   The arrangement of tones and semitones is unknown.
   The whole instrument was installed in 1883
     with bells made by McShane          
   No auxiliary mechanisms known
   Tower details not available
   Year of latest technical information source is 1992
